From f1a8e221ecacea23883df57951e291a910463948 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Lennart Poettering Date: Thu, 21 Jun 2012 13:48:01 +0200 Subject: logind: expose CanGraphical and CanTTY properties on seat objects Since we boot so fast now that gdm might get started before the graphics drivers are properly loaded and probed we might end up announcing seat0 to gdm before it has graphics capabilities. Which will cause gdm/X11 cause to fail later on. To fix this race, let's expose CanGraphical and CanTTY fields on all seats, which clarify whether a seat is suitable for gdm resp, suitable for text logins. gdm then needs to watch CanGraphical and spawn X11 on it only if it is true.
